The Role of AI in Autonomous Vehicles

Sensor Data Processing

AI systems in autonomous vehicles rely heavily on data from various sensors like cameras, radars, and LiDAR. These technologies collect vast amounts of data to help the vehicle understand its environment.

Data Interpretation

  • Cameras: Recognize traffic signals, road signs, pedestrians, and other vehicles.
  • Radar: Provides information about the distances and speeds of objects around the car.
  • LiDAR: Creates precise 3D maps of the car ‘s surroundings.

Decision Making

AI algorithms process this sensor data to make real-time driving decisions. This includes:

  • Navigating through traffic.
  • Adjusting speed according to road conditions.
  • Changing lanes and making turns safely.

Machine Learning in AVs

Machine learning models continuously learn from new data, improving their decision-making over time. This adaptivity is crucial in handling complex environments and unexpected situations.

Challenges in AI for Autonomous Vehicles

Despite significant advancements, integrating AI into autonomous driving presents unique challenges:

  • Data Privacy: Protecting the data collected by AVs from breaches.
  • Ethical Decisions: Programming vehicles to make moral decisions during unavoidable accidents.
  • Regulatory Compliance: Adhering to varied automotive and safety laws across regions.

Future Trajectories

The evolving AI technologies are expected to propel the adoption and capabilities of autonomous vehicles further.

  • Enhanced AI Algorithms: Improved learning algorithms for better safety and efficiency.
  • Integration With Smart City Infrastructure: Vehicles communicating with traffic systems and other vehicles to optimize traffic flow and reduce congestion.
